What are the main components of the nervous system?

The brain, spinal cord, and nerves.

2
New cards

What is the primary function of the nervous system?

To transmit information in the form of electrical impulses to and from the brain, and to control and coordinate body functions.

3
New cards

What is the role of the brain in the nervous system?

The brain is the control unit of the nervous system.

What are the main parts of the brain?

Cerebrum, cerebellum, and brain stem.

5
New cards

What functions does the cerebrum control?

Movement, temperature regulation, thinking, reasoning, emotion, and senses.

6
New cards

What is the largest part of the brain?

The cerebrum.

7
New cards

What are the four lobes of the cerebrum?

Frontal lobe, parietal lobe, temporal lobe, and occipital lobe.

8
New cards

What functions are associated with the frontal lobe?

Problem solving, reasoning, voluntary movement, and speech.

9
New cards

What functions are associated with the parietal lobe?

Spatial awareness, temperature, and touch.

10
New cards

What is the primary function of the temporal lobe?

Hearing and memory.

11
New cards

What is the function of the occipital lobe?

Visual processing.

12
New cards

What is the role of the brain stem?

To connect the brain to the spinal cord and regulate vital functions such as heart rate and breathing.
